To be eligible to play in a County competition (singles, pairs or teams), apart from the 100+ competition, all entrants must have submitted at least 5 qualifying scores in the previous 12-month period (rolling) prior to the date of the competition concerned. If there are extenuating circumstances, then this requirement can be waived by obtaining prior written permission from the Management Committee.

How to become a Member of C&A

Membership is open to any lady who is a golfing member of a Club affiliated to C&A.  All you have to do is find your Club's C&A representative or Delegate and tell them you want to join. 

Names & subscriptions are usually collected around Christmas time but you can join throughout the year.

P1000682 (2).JPG
P1000800.JPG
P1010311.JPG

What does it cost?

Currently, just £6 plus a further £6 if you want a County Card.  The County Card lets you play at any of the affiliated Clubs, three times per year, at very favourable rates.

What do you get for it?

You are entitled to play in C&A competitions, provided you are eligible (some comps have handicap limits).  There are three main comps per year: the County Championships, usually held straight after Easter; the County Greensomes, normally held in August, and the Autumn Meeting, held during the first week in October.  Other comps are held from time to time.
As a member, you may also be selected to play for the County team - a considerable honour!

Are there any restrictions on membership?

You can't be a member of C&A if you are already a member of another County Golf Association in Wales.  (You can however join C&A if you belong to a County Golf Association in another country, eg. England!).

C&A County Card

The County Card is available for purchase (currently £6) by any member of C&A who holds a current WHI.  It entitles the holder to play 3 rounds of golf (18H) at any C&A affiliated club at a favourable rate, subject to the terms & conditions under which the county card is held.  Clubs have different rates - for full details of the rates and the conditions, please download the information sheet via the link below.

How C&A is run

C&A was founded in 1924 and has a Constitution which is regularly updated to meet changes in the world of golf.  The Association is run on a day-to-day basis by the Management Committee, made up of officials and ordinary committee members elected at the AGM.

The Management Committee is in turn controlled by a committee of Delegates (one from each affiliated club) which usually meets three times a year.

The Management Committee consists of the President, County Captain, Vice-Captain and Immediate Past Captain, the Hon Secretary & Hon Treasurer, the Girls' Manager and two representatives from among the members of the Association.

In addition to the Management Committee, there are two selectors who assist the Captain in choosing the County team.
